India Exempts Small Export Consignments Up to Rs 3 Lakh From RCMC Requirement

The Indian government has exempted small exporters from the requirement to obtain a Registration-cum-Membership Certificate (RCMC) or Certificate of Registration for export consignments valued up to Rs 3 lakh. This amendment to the Foreign Trade Policy aims to reduce compliance burdens for MSMEs, artisans, and first-time exporters, facilitating shipments via postal, courier, e-commerce, and other channels. Consignments above Rs 3 lakh will still require valid registration. Data shows low-value shipments constitute 43% of shipping bills but only 0.86% of total export value, indicating minimal impact on overall exports.
